[Scummvm-devel] ScummVM Release 1.0.0 status -- 2009-10-25

Neil Millstone neil at millstone.demon.co.uk
Tue Nov 3 19:46:32 CET 2009


Max wrote:
> Hi there,
>
> seems there is a serious regression in the Full Throttle Mac version,  
> see bug #2890038
> <https://sourceforge.net/tracker/?func=detail&atid=418820&aid=2890038&group_id=37116 
>  >. It seems to hang in an endless loop in  
> Audio::LinearDiskStream<false, false, true, false>::readBuffer() due  
> to invalid VOC data.
>
> Sadly I have no time to look into this right now, but hopefully  
> somebody else can. I think there are two things to do: First, fix the  
> issue at hand (maybe LinearDiskStream is buggy, maybe the code that  
> feeds data to it is, whatever); secondly, we should figure out how to  
> handle the unknown VOC block code correctly.
>
> Cheers,
> Max
>
>   
As a quick fix, the LinearDiskStream code can be disabled.  There is a 
#define which turns this on.  It's probably not of use on any platform 
with >32Mb of RAM anyway.

- Neil




More information about the Scummvm-devel mailing list